Nathan D. Randall

Sunday, February 4, 2007
Nathan D. Randall, 72, of Dyersburg, Tenn., died Monday, January 29, 2007, at Dyersburg.

Born March 16, 1934 at Marked Tree, the son of the late Earl and Faye Wooten Randall, he was employed by May's Concrete in Caruthersville, Mo., prior to his retirement.

Survivors include two sons; Jerry Randall of Collierville, Tenn., and Allen Randall of Kentucky; one daughter, Susan Prater of Caruthersville; five grandchildren, Dustin Randall, Nick Wallace, Amanda Maclin, James and Beth Prater; one great-grandson, Hunter Maclin; one brother, Wesley Whitfield of Moulton, Ala.; one sister, Martha Andrews of Caruthersville.

He was also preceded in death by four brothers; Arthur, Pete, Homer, and Benny Whitfield, and five sisters; Myrtle Skyes, Lois Welch, Shirley Russom, Fadie Schlindler, and Dessie Priest.

Funeral services were held on at 10:30 a.m., Wednesday, Jan. 30 at the H.S. Smith Funeral Home Chapel in Caruthersville with Rev. Jim Pilcher officiating.

The interment was in the Little Prairie Cemetery at Caruthersville.

Pallbearers were Nick Wallace, Dustin Randall, L.G. Winters, George Winters, Shaun Maclin and Gary Weber,

The H.S. Smith Funeral Home was in charge of the services.
